Abstract

Fields of experts (FoE) image denoising is one of the most promising high-order Markov random field (MRF)-based image denoising methods. However, the original algorithm by Roth and Black did not consider the parameter selection problem in its iteration, so it cannot be directly applied to real image denoising tasks. An automatic stopping criterion in FoE image denoising is introduced, through which the denoised image can be obtained without reference image and noise variance estimation. Experimental results validate its better performance than the classic FoE method, both on synthetic and real noisy images.
